Moonstruck is a podcast about humans in space. Hear from astronauts, engineers, politicians, and space decision-makers as they tell their stories from the history of human spaceflight, sharing how their time at the edge of human understanding taught them about themselves and the rest of us on the ground.

This is the story of my great grandmother Catherine MacIsaac. My name is Sarah MacLellan, daughter of Douglas Lawrence MacLellan and Lynda Belle Lantz, and sister of Jane MacLellan and Mary Hill. We grew up in Antigonish, Nova Scotia…but one side of my family history started across the pond in Scotland.The story started in 1823, with a high seas voyage from Scotland to Nova Scotia and a birth on a ship. This led my descendants to a homestead on a golden grove farm, near the famous Margaree river. In this podcast, we take a look at the series of events that built my family history.

In Circle Up D.C., SchoolTalk’s RestorativeDC initiative discusses opportunities and challenges in implementing restorative justice in D.C. schools and beyond. Local and national experts and practitioners discuss their work and creative application of restorative justice. We also share resources and practical tips for everyone implementing restorative justice in education spaces.
